


3-Card Combination
Embracing Connections Amidst Burdens
The Three of Cups celebrates joy and unity, while the King of Cups embodies emotional wisdom. Yet, the Ten of Wands signifies the weight of responsibilities that may overshadow these joyous connections. Together, they weave a tale of balancing celebration with the demands of life.
Three of Cups
Upright: celebration, friendship, community, reunion
Reversed: overindulgence, gossip, isolation
King of Cups
Upright: emotional balance, generosity, diplomacy, wisdom
Reversed: manipulation, moodiness, volatility
Ten of Wands
Upright: burden, extra responsibility, hard work, completion
Reversed: inability to delegate, carrying too much, burnout
All Upright
When these cards appear upright, they invite you to revel in the support of friends and loved ones, using emotional intelligence to navigate challenges. The burdens you carry can transform into shared experiences, fostering deeper connections. Embrace the joy in togetherness while managing your responsibilities with grace.
Three of Cups Reversed
The reversed Three of Cups warns of discord within social circles, where misunderstandings may disrupt harmony. It suggests a need to reevaluate friendships and let go of toxic relationships that drain your spirit. Reconnect with those who uplift you, for true joy lies in supportive bonds.
King of Cups Reversed
The reversed King of Cups hints at emotional imbalance, where feelings may run high yet remain unexpressed. It cautions against manipulation or emotional detachment, urging you to confront your feelings honestly. Seek to restore balance and authenticity in your emotional interactions.
Ten of Wands Reversed
The reversed Ten of Wands indicates a release of burdens, suggesting that now is the time to let go of what weighs you down. It encourages you to delegate responsibilities and recognize that you need not bear all the weight alone. Embrace the freedom that comes with shared effort and support.
All Reversed
When all three cards are reversed, a disconnection from your emotional support system is apparent, leading to overwhelming burdens and strained relationships. The joy of community may feel distant, and unresolved feelings could cloud your judgment. It's a call to reassess your commitments and seek healing in your connections.
Love & Relationships
In matters of love, this combination suggests a need to address underlying tensions that may disrupt harmony. Embrace open communication and allow vulnerability to strengthen your bond, weaving joy back into your relationship.
Career & Finances
Professionally, it points to the necessity of collaboration and emotional intelligence in overcoming obstacles. Do not hesitate to seek help from colleagues, as collective effort can lighten the load and lead to success.
Advice
Prioritize nurturing your connections while lightening your burdens; delegate tasks and embrace support. Trust that joy can flourish even amidst responsibilities.
